["Municipal corporation" as used in Sections 6-15-3 to 6-15-8 NMSA 1978 defined.]

The term municipal corporation shall, for the purpose of this act [6-15-3 to 6-15-8 NMSA 1978], be construed to mean county, incorporated city, incorporated town, incorporated village or school district.

History: Laws 1929, ch. 201, § 7; C.S. 1929, § 16-107; 1941 Comp., § 7-621; 1953 Comp., § 11-6-20.

ANNOTATIONS

Bracketed material. — The bracketed material was inserted by the compiler and is not part of the law.

Section limited to issuance and sale of bonds. — The inclusion of school districts in the definition of the term "municipal corporation" is, by the wording of this section, limited to the purposes of the act, 6-15-3 to 6-15-8 NMSA 1978, said purposes having to do with the issuance and sale of bonds of political subdivisions. Being so limited, it is not a general legislative declaration. McWhorter v. Board of Educ., 1958-NMSC-015, 63 N.M. 421, 320 P.2d 1025.
